介绍the first real-time multi-person system to jointly detect human body, hand, facial, and foot keypoints (in total 135 keypoints) on single images.(在一张图片上对人体、手部、面部、足部关节点检测的首个实时多人系统)下载代码去Github去cl
转载
2024-07-17 07:01:51
105阅读
# OpenPose:人体姿态估计的Java实现
## 引言
OpenPose是由卡耐基梅隆大学开发的一种用于实时多人姿态估计的算法。它能够从图像或视频中识别出人体的关键点,如头部、手臂、腿部等,从而可以应用于人脸识别、动作捕捉、游戏开发等领域。本文将介绍如何使用Java实现OpenPose算法,并附带代码示例。
## OpenPose的工作原理
OpenPose利用深度学习方法实现人体姿
原创
2024-01-28 09:48:26
411阅读
# 实现 openpose java 的步骤
## 流程图
```mermaid
flowchart TD
A[开始] --> B[下载 OpenPose Java 版本]
B --> C[配置 OpenPose Java 版本]
C --> D[导入 OpenPose Java 库]
D --> E[编写测试代码]
E --> F[运行测试代码]
原创
2023-09-23 22:33:22
204阅读
解读openpose开源项目的论文openpose:Realtime Multi-Person 2D Pose Estimation using Part Affinity Fields
PAF(Part Affinity Fields)多人图像中2D姿态检测方法 即部分亲和力字段。采用bottom-up的方式,先检测出各个关节点,再将它们与个体联系起来,实现了对多人的实时检测
多人的2D姿态估
原创
2021-12-14 17:19:52
780阅读
之前有介绍过基于tensorflow的openpose版本安装,但是我觉得没有caffe框架那么好用,很多功能也实现不了,比如调节net_resolution的调节,通过调节分辨率来提高检测的精确性和检测速度。还有手、脸和足的关键点识别,这些目前来说,tensorflow版本都没有涉及到。所以寻求caffe框架好处多多,希望想进行大型项目开发的小伙伴还是选择caffe版本的,源码是c+。如果本身不
转载
2023-12-06 20:46:18
126阅读
编程如画,我是panda!最近学习要用要openpose,配了三天的环境,快疯了,踩了很多坑,在这里和大家分享一下 目录前言一、安装openpose二、运行openpose三、常见的两个错误1. No module named 'pyopenpose'2. DLL load failed while importing pyopenpose: 找不到指定的模块 前言
转载
2024-07-19 09:27:36
486阅读
在使用Java调用OpenPose进行姿态识别时,有许多技术细节和配置步骤需要关注。这篇文章将详细记录从环境准备到实战应用的每一个步骤,帮助你顺利实现Java与OpenPose的集成。
# 环境准备
在开始之前,你需要为项目准备相应的开发环境和依赖工具。
### 依赖安装指南
1. **Java JDK**: 需要安装Java 8或更高版本。
2. **OpenPose**: 需要下载Ope
OpenPose自编译(基于windows10)第一次编译openpose,里面坑很多,因此记录一下。先把我遇到的问题写在前面,想要从头开始配置的可以先跳过这部分,直接看下面第一步CMake时会去检测windows的依赖项,最好提前下好不然会很慢 这几个分别对应D:\github\openpose\3rdparty\windows目录下的几个bat文件,可以用记事本打开,复制链接用迅雷下载,或者直
安装cuda10.0
cuda官网选择适合自己电脑的版本下载
.在终端输入在第一步中选择好版本后官网给出的安装命令。
由于显卡驱动是之前就单独安装好的,所以在这里安装cuda时注意不要再安装驱动driver了。除了驱动不装,其他的都都安装。一路指令顺序执行下来。
环境变量的配置。打开 ~/.bashrc 文件补充代码。
在终端输入: sudo ged
最近有个小项目要搞姿态识别,简单调研了一下2D的识别:基本上是下面几种(单人)single person
直接关键点回归heatmap,感觉其实就是把一个点的标签弄成一个高斯分布(多人)multi person
自顶向下:先把人圈出来,再针对单个人做检测自底向上:把所有关键点弄出来,再聚合适配到个人这个不是本文重点,笔者也还没吃透,可以看这篇综述:Deep Learning-Based
转载
2023-10-20 08:39:45
339阅读
cp Makefile.config.Ubuntu16_cuda8.example Makefile.config
转载
2021-04-02 13:18:55
158阅读
2评论
0 (104, 198) (70, 200) [255, 0, 0] 1 (104, 198) (138, 196) [255, 85, 0] 2 (70, 200) (60, 240) [255, 170, 0] 3 (60, 240) (42, 292) [255, 255, 0] 4 (138
转载
2018-11-13 10:53:00
111阅读
2评论
-logging_level 3: 日志消息阈值,范围[0,255]:0将输出任何消息,255将输出无消息。--num_gpu 2 --num_gpu_start 1: 通rt_to_show: 可视化预测通道。
原创
2024-10-23 13:54:16
90阅读
OpenPose最新论文《Realtime Multi-Person 2D Human Pose Estimation using Part Affinity Fields》笔记摘要能有效检测图像中多个人的2D姿态。使用PAFs (Part Affinity Fields),来学习关键点和肢体。这种结构对global context(全局上下文)进行编码,自下而上进行解析。特点:多人,高精度,实时
转载
2023-07-31 13:03:49
178阅读
目录前言技术难点人体姿态估计方法类别单人姿态估计多人姿态估计人体姿态跟踪3D人体姿态估计技术原理神经网络的实现相关代码参考文献运行过程注意 前言人体姿态估计(Human Pose estimation),几十年来备受计算机视觉界关注,其实在计算机视觉中是一个是很基础的问题,其实通俗化理解就是对“人体”的姿态(部分关键点:头,手,脚等具有象征性的关键部位)的位置估计。姿态估计可以应用在很多领域,比
转载
2024-02-05 08:26:14
83阅读
# PyTorch OpenPose:人体姿态识别的实现
在计算机视觉领域,人体姿态识别是一个备受关注的主题,它能够帮助机器理解人类的动作和姿势,从而在安全、娱乐、医疗等多个领域发挥作用。其中,OpenPose是一个广泛应用的框架,能够实时检测图像中的人体关键点。而在本文中,我们将探讨如何使用PyTorch实现OpenPose,并提供相应的代码示例。
## OpenPose简介
OpenPo
最近好像有不少朋友关注Android客户端消息推送的实现,我在之前的项目中用到过Java PC客户端消息推送,从原理讲上应该是一致的,在这里分享一下个人的心得。 消息推送实现原理 这里的消息推送,通常是指由服务器端向客户端发送的一些消息,比如待办事宜、新闻等等。 &nbs
转载
2024-05-19 06:46:46
22阅读
SLAM导航机器人零基础实战系列:(二)ROS入门——2.ROS系统整体架构摘要 ROS机器人操作系统在机器
# 使用PyTorch实现OpenPose
在计算机视觉领域,OpenPose是一个非常有名的姿态识别库,它可以识别出人体的关键点。作为一个刚入行的小白,理解并实现OpenPose会让你的技能更加全面。本文将详细指导你如何使用PyTorch实现OpenPose,包括步骤、代码示例及解释。
## 过程流程概述
首先,让我们总结整个过程的主要步骤:
| 步骤 | 描述
原创
2024-10-05 06:23:52
217阅读
# Python OpenPose
OpenPose is an open-source library that allows for real-time multi-person keypoint detection and pose estimation. It is based on deep learning and computer vision techniques and can
原创
2024-02-03 08:45:49
65阅读